Climbing

The Wye valley has a great selection of climbing across the grade range, offering sport and multi pitch trad, far more than we can begin to describe here, please have a search on UKC for the dirty details. The sport routes at Wyndcliff proved popular with SCC on the last trip.

Accomodation

We are returning to Beeches farm campsite, pretty near lots of climbs. We have stayed there before a while back and were given a corner area of the campsite with fire pits.(you must only burn wood bought on the campsite)

It is a great place and has proper camp site facilities, shower and everything 😀

Plus, family friendly camping!

Pst, important: If we are rowdy they will bill us £50 so please keep the noise level respectful. Beeches Farm has a strict no-noise policy after 10pm.
